Wiring the terminal strip
Damage to the inverter when using long signal cables
Using long cables at the inverter's digital inputs and 24 V power supply can lead to
overvoltage during switching operations. Overvoltages can damage the inverter.
• If you use cables of more than 30 m at the digital inputs and 24 V power supply, connect
an overvoltage protection element between the terminal and the associated reference
potential.
We recommend using the Weidmüller overvoltage protection terminal with designation
MCZ OVP TAZ DIODE 24VDC.
Danger to life as a result of hazardous voltages when connecting an unsuitable power
supply
Death or serious injury can result when live parts are touched in the event of a fault.
• For all connections and terminals of the electronic modules, only use power supplies
with protective extra low voltage (PELV), Class 2.
● Use suitable cables:
– Solid or flexible cables.
– Suitable cable cross-section: 0.5 mm² (21 AWG) to 1.5 mm² (16 AWG).
When completely connecting up the unit, we recommend cables with a cross-section
of 1 mm² (18 AWG).
● Do not use end sleeves.
